1) High Demand and Limited Supply

This is one of the main reasons, and I’m confident that everyone will agree with this.

Taylor Swift is one of the most popular and successful artists in the music industry. Her concerts attract a massive fan base, which creates high demand for tickets. When the demand is high, the ticket prices tend to increase.

Alternatively, concert venues have a limited capacity, and Taylor Swift’s shows often sell out quickly. The limited number of available seats compared to the number of fans who want to attend her concerts leads to higher prices.

Limited availability and an unlimited demand is the reason why tickets always sell out quickly, even at high prices.

2) Production Costs

Production costs are another contributing factor to the high prices.

Taylor Swift’s concerts are known for their elaborate production value. They often feature large stages, complex lighting setups, special effects, and high-quality sound systems. These production costs are significant and are reflected in the ticket prices.

From intricate stage setups to mesmerizing visual effects and captivating choreography, her performances are a feast for the senses. These elements require substantial investments in production costs, including hiring a large crew, designing elaborate sets, and ensuring top-notch sound and lighting systems.

3) Scalping and Reselling

This is also one of the reasons behind the high prices of Taylor Swift concerts – Scalping and Reselling.

Unfortunately, some individuals and organizations take advantage of the high demand for Taylor Swift tickets by purchasing them in bulk and reselling them at inflated prices. This practice, known as scalping, contributes to the overall increase in ticket prices.

But I would like to inform you that in recent years, Taylor Swift has consistently prioritized verified fan options. Fans are required to pre-register themselves, and when tickets are released, they receive a direct purchase link.

This approach has significantly curtailed scalping and reselling, rendering them ineffective compared to earlier times.

4) Artist Reputation and Value

Once again, all the Swifties will undoubtedly agree on this reason – the artist’s reputation and value.

Taylor Swift is a top-tier artist who commands a substantial fee for her performances. The ticket prices are set, in part, to ensure that the artist and her team can cover their costs and earn a profit.

Taylor Swift has established herself as a highly successful and influential artist over the years. Her reputation and value in the industry contribute to the higher ticket prices. As an in-demand artist, she can command higher fees for her performances, which are reflected in the ticket costs.

5) Venue & seating selection

Ticket prices can vary depending on various factors. The venue itself plays a role, with larger or iconic venues often commanding higher prices. Seating location is another determinant, as premium seats closer to the stage generally come with a higher price tag.

Additionally, the availability of VIP packages or additional perks can further influence ticket prices.

So essentially, the prices also vary based on factors such as the venue, seating seat selection, VIP packages, and more.
